What makes games fun is when there is something in it that has not been in a game before. Like the Kudos thing in MSR or when a game is the first in its genre or at least the one that everyone associates with that genre. Jet Set Radio was excellent because there was not really any games already out that were like it. Command & Conquer was wonderful because it was one of the first and most memorable RTS games. But being first or most memorable is not everything as the games itself has to be good aswell. JSR had good graphics and controls and was fun to play. C&C was also good at the controls and was a massive game, especially if like me you ever tried to make an army of a thousand or more men and marched them into the enemys base, just to watch te carnage. Also it was a multiplayer game for over the net. It was not the first in its genre, Dune was before it, but it was the epitome of RTS. Super Mario 64 was so beautiful because it brought something new to Mario, 3D. But all good games are the ones that you can lose yourself in and live a life of fantasy. Goldeneye was the best game on the N64 I think because being James Bond was something that has always appealled to me. The best games are made by either Sega or Nintendo. They have the experience and expertixe that no one else still around have. Sega if you like stylish original games. Nintendo if you get attached to characters and want to play that game in different settings, ie Zelda is coming up for release number nine as people like Link and keep wanting to play Zelda. I like both Sega and Nintendo as only they can really make gaming come alive. Sony have not, for me any way. Whether or not the X-box can remains to be seen as they will have Sega games.
